271 Beacon Night School serves 23 students in grades 9-12.
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math was ≤20% (which was lower than the Minnesota state average of 65%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ts was ≥50% (which was lower than the Minnesota state average of 72%).
The student:teacher ratio of 6:1 was lower than the Minnesota state level of 13:1.
Minority enrollment was 70% of the student body (majority Black and Hispanic), which was higher than the Minnesota state average of 39% (majority Black and Hispanic).
